In this episode of The Compound and Friends, Cole Wilcox, founder, CEO, and CIO of Longboard Asset Management, joins Josh Brown and Michael Batnick to discuss trend following as an investment strategy. The conversation explores the impact of early market experiences on investment biases, the increasing speed of market cycles due to news and social media, and the changing demographics of investors. Wilcox explains his belief in diversification and the importance of avoiding permanent capital loss, highlighting how trend following can help remove the "double zero" from investing by preserving capital and maintaining discipline. The discussion covers the costs and benefits of trend following, the role of new highs and volatility in investment decisions, and the potential for trend following in sector-specific funds.
